It is a design discipline. A developer must decide what the player should feel, when that feeling should change, and which elements should communicate it. Sometimes the most effective choice is not adding more detail but removing distractions. A quiet moment can become powerful because the game gives the player space to notice the environment. Likewise, a sudden change in sound or lighting can have greater impact when it follows a period of calm. Atmosphere depends on contrast, timing, and intention as much as visual quality.

Interactive environments become especially interesting when genres use them in different ways. In a Battle Royale, the environment is often central to decision-making. Buildings, terrain, visibility, and routes can influence how players move and respond to opponents. The world is therefore not simply a place where competition happens; it becomes part of the strategy. Strategy Games take this principle further by turning maps into systems that players must understand. Terrain, resources, borders, and locations can influence long-term decisions. Sports gsmes use environments differently because fields, courts, stadiums, and weather conditions can contribute to the feeling of authenticity. Players recognize these spaces and understand how they should influence movement and tactics. These examples show how environment design can support different forms of gameplay. A good world does not simply look interesting. It affects what the player can do. This is why level design is closely connected to game mechanics. If an environment changes the player’s decisions, it becomes an active component of the game. The Best games create spaces that encourage players to think about their surroundings instead of treating them as decoration.

VR Games present an entirely different challenge because the player can look in almost any direction. Traditional techniques for guiding attention may not work when there is no fixed camera. Designers can use sound, lighting, movement, color, environmental placement, and interactive objects to encourage players to notice important details. This creates new possibilities for storytelling. Instead of directing the player toward a cinematic camera angle, a VR experience can allow them to discover a story by physically examining a space. The player becomes responsible for deciding where to look. This can make environmental storytelling feel more personal because discoveries are tied directly to the player’s curiosity.
